Mulan (1998/2020)
First premiered in 1998 as an animated movie, Mulan was adapted into a live action version in 2020. Both of these versions can be enjoyed via online streaming service Disney+ Hotstar. Inspired by the legendary Chinese hero, Hua Mulan, the movies produced by Walt Disney Pictures told the story of a strong female warrior named Mulan.
When the Empire of China was attacked by the Huns from the North, the Emperor commanded every family to send one man to join the army and fight the war. The only man in Mulan’s family was her old father who was unable to walk without a walking stick. Due to the love of a daughter to her father, Mulan took her father’s position to fight the war by pretending to be a male warrior. The movies are full of moral messages about female emancipation and the importance of honesty.
Ma Rainey’s Black Bottom (2020)
This film tells the life of Ma Rainey (Viola Davis), an African-American musician who first became successful as a professional blues singer. Ma Rainey’s Black Bottom plays out the struggle of Ma Rainey in achieving her own success. Ma Rainey’s Black Bottom is also the last project of the late Chadwick Boseman who played Levee in this movie. You can watch the movie this holiday on streaming service Netflix.
Soul (2020)
For those who miss Pixar animated movies, you can watch Soul at Disney+ Hotstar platform. The main character of this movie is Joe Gardner (voiced by Jamie Foxx), a music teacher and a jazz pianist. He had long dreamed of playing jazz on stage. The opportunity came when Joe was offered a spot to play at a jazz club. Unfortunately, an accident made his soul detached from his body. Joe tried hard to get back on Earth before his body stopped working and pronounced dead.
About Time (2013)
About Time is a drama romantic comedy movie with a hint of fantasy that tells the story of a man named Tim (Domhnall Gleeson) who had the ability to travel back in time. With the help of this unusual power, Tim tried hard to make his dream girl, Mary (Rachel McAdams), fall in love with him.
After getting the girl, Tim had to accept that his ability had several side effects that could separate Tim from his loved ones. Evidently, turning back the time was not always the best option in Tim’s life, he had to learn how to accept reality and let go of what he couldn’t control. You can watch About Time during the year-end holidays on Netflix.
The Prom (2020)
This original movie from Netflix is filled with renowned Hollywood actors. You can catch Nicole Kidman, Kerry Washington, James Corden, and Meryl Streep in The Prom that tells the story of Broadway stars who were trying to help a high school student named Emma Nolan (Jo Ellen Pellman) in throwing her school’s prom night. As it turned out, the school’s prom night had been cancelled.
As a musical movie, The Prom presents many catchy songs and a moral message to always help people in need, definitely a must-watch for your family during the year-end holiday season.
Over the Moon (2020)
Apart from Mulan and Soul, another animated movie that you surely don’t want to miss this year-end holiday season is Over the Moon. Adapted from Chinese mythology about the Goddess of Moon, this movie focuses on a young girl named Fei Fei (voiced by Cathy Ang). With her extensive knowledge of science, she wanted to build a rocket to go to the moon so she could prove the existence of the Goddess of Moon, a Chinese legend. You can watch the full story on Netflix.
